Skechers Store locator Richmond

Skechers stores located in Richmond: 1
Largest shopping mall with Skechers store in Richmond: Richmond Centre 

Skechers store locator Richmond displays complete list and huge database of Skechers stores, factory stores, shops and boutiques in Richmond (British Columbia). Skechers information: map of Richmond, shopping hours, contact information.

Skechers stores in Richmond, British Columbia on Map

Skechers stores in Richmond, British Columbia on Map

Skechers store locations in Richmond (British Columbia)

More Skechers stores in British Columbia

Search all Skechers stores located in Richmond, British Columbia

Specify Skechers store location:

Go to the city Skechers locator